Through "groupbuys," fans pool thousands of dollars together to purchase unreleased tracks from private leakers. While highly controversial and legally gray, this subculture has been responsible for rescuing legendary tracks like "Nut Up," original versions of Encore songs before they were altered due to 2004 internet leaks, and unedited studio sessions that show Marshall's creative process in real time. A Reddit account called "Doogywassa" created a comprehensive online collection of Eminem's unreleased songs, guest verses, and freestyles—covering 68 freestyles and cyphers (1991–2016) and 65 guest verses (2004–2016)—all in one searchable location.
